How Ready are the Trail Blazers for a Tough Schedule?

Blazer's Edge staff writer Eric Griffith and social media editor Brandon Goldner join the weekend edition of the podcast to discuss the cap implications of the trade deadline, Damian Lillard's influence on player movement, the importance of camaraderie to the Blazers, how to interpret the upcoming tough schedule and more!
